Bowling Green’s Current Topics Club – presentation

I am looking forward to talking with members of Bowling Green's Current Topics Club about native plants and attracting pollinators and wildlife. This will be a fun, informal conversation focused on why native plants are so important for attracting pollinators and wildlife.
